A few changes to Grampian News and North Tonight were introduced yesterday. The four blue boxes remain on screen most of the time, with the web address. New astons have been introduced in dark blue, with Grampian News and North Tonight REMOVED. They are very similar to those used on Scotland Today, but are on the right of the screen, instead of being centred. This will allow Scotland Today to use Grampian stories unedited.
The background colour has changed also to blue instead of mauve, during split screen interviews, and the four blue boxes are again used for the LIVE text during reports.
